  • Title

    P2–29: Electron tunneling from a 3D nano-sphere

  • Abstract
    A study of the 3D electron transfer from a spherical nano-particle in vacuum is presented as a continuation of a similar 1D analysis. The 3D confinement of the electronic states is analyzed and the emission current in vacuum is obtained as a function of the applied voltage on a distant anode.
